Accommodation
There are 5 very voluptuous suites available in this heaven.
Talay Suite
This suite shares an infinity pool with the neighbouring suite, so it’s best to book one of these only if you book the next-door one as well. It features over-the-top mod cons such as an espresso machine, and opulent furnishings and fittings.
Aqua Suite
This is just as opulently fitted and furnished, and has a private infinity plunge pool and a large balcony. With sea-views from the indoor and outdoor showers and a greater sense of privacy, these suites are a little more expensive.
Cliff Villa
The Cliff is a two room villa with a cantilevered infinity pool and outside dining area.
As opulent as the other types but with a free standing bath and stocked wine fridge, this unit is elevated a little closer to heaven.
Dima Suite
Dima is a spa suite which incorporates all of the functions of a spa into the room, complimentary massage, a Jacuzzi surrounded by an infinity pool, and a steam room next to your outdoor but completely private bathroom. We recommend this room type, the only thing we can fault with it is that we can’t afford to stay here.
Cielo Suite
Cielo are the showpiece of Paresa, showcasing every conceivable opulence and decadence against the astounding backdrop of the Andaman.
At night the infinity pool glows with the fibre optic star lights submerged within. With butler and chef services on call and a fully stocked bar in-suite, these are amongst Phuket’s and also Thailand finest.
